Note di degustazione
The Lisini 2020 Brunello di Montalcino shows a light and charming personality, marked by plump cherry fruit and touches of blackcurrant. While 2020 was a warm vintage, cooler nighttime temperatures created more pronounced diurnal shifts, helping to preserve freshness and aromatic lift. Soft and approachable in texture, this is a more immediately accessible expression of Sangiovese that should perform well in the near to medium term.

Impenetrable dark crimson and enormous colour both for the vintage and the grape variety. Firm, concentrated dark cherry and blueberry peppered with spice and notes of oak – super-skilfully done. Suave and lots of concentration, perfectly balanced and layered with fine tannins. Definitely needs another year in bottle. (WS)
The 2020 Brunello di Montalcino is a total pleasure to take in, with its florist shop bouquet of perfumed violet, lavender and wet stone complementing dusty dried strawberries and hints of rhubarb. Zesty and fresh, sporting medium-bodied weight, it sweeps across the palate with tart wild berry fruit and lavender tones, propelled by zesty acidity. The 2020 doesn't skip a beat, finishing with silty tannins, tinges of licorice and sour citrus and fantastic length.
